huge mdbox broken / Log synchronization error

Aki Tuomi aki.tuomi at open-xchange.com
Thu May 6 14:24:36 EEST 2021


> On 06/05/2021 14:22 Florian Lohoff <f at zz.de> wrote:
> 
>  
> On Thu, May 06, 2021 at 02:11:16PM +0300, Aki Tuomi wrote:
> > > doveadm(inbox at wasteland.rfc822.org): Warning: Transaction log file /var/vmail/wasteland.rfc822.org/inbox/mdbox/storage/dovecot.map.index.log was locked for 15023 seconds (rotating while syncing)
> > > doveadm(inbox at wasteland.rfc822.org): Error: Corrupted transaction log file /var/vmail/wasteland.rfc822.org/inbox/mdbox/dovecot.list.index.log seq 4: indexid changed: 1620283336 -> 1620289271 (sync_offset=0)
> > > doveadm(inbox at wasteland.rfc822.org): Warning: fscking index file /var/vmail/wasteland.rfc822.org/inbox/mdbox/storage/dovecot.map.index
> > > 
> > > I have no clue if this is a:
> > > 
> > > "I have repaired everything - be happy"
> > > 
> > > or
> > > 
> > > "Unfixable broken - Better use your backup"
> > > 
> > > 
> > > So i guess i remove all dovecot.map.index* files now and restart over.
> > 
> > I would suggest trying to fix it by adding nologin attribute to the account to avoid concurrent access before doing those things.
> 
> That does help me interpret the force-resync output?!?!
> 
> I stopped new delivery yesterday noon already by putting all mails on
> hold in postfix (100K+ now already).
> 
> I made imap login now impossible by changing the password.
> 
> Flo

Sorry, I ment that it really looks like, based on the logs, that something else was hoarding your indexes for 15023 seconds, and I can't really think anything else than some imap process being there. Or you are running it twice.

Aki


More information about the dovecot mailing list